Claims (16)
- 基体(9)の表面に薄膜(10)を形成する工程と、
該基体(9)を第一位置から第二位置へ移動させる工程と、
該基体(9)が前記第一位置から前記第二位置へ移動する際に該基体(9)を引き伸ばして該薄膜(10)を粒子構造(13)に破砕する工程と
を含むことを特徴とする粒子構造(13)の製造方法。 - 前記基体(9)が第一の軸に沿ってのみ引き伸ばされる請求項1に記載の粒子構造(13)の製造方法。
- 前記基体(9)が第一の軸に沿って引き伸ばされると共に、同時に又は連続して、該第一の軸を横断する第二の軸に沿って引き伸ばされる請求項1に記載の粒子構造(13)の製造方法。
- 前記第一の軸が前記基体(9)の移動方向に平行である請求項2または3に記載の粒子構造(13)の製造方法。
- 前記基体(9)を引き伸ばす工程が、該基体(9)の移動を、前記第一位置における第一速度から前記第二位置における、該第一速度より速い第二速度へと加速させることを含む請求項1〜4の何れか1項に記載の粒子構造(13)の製造方法。
- 前記第一位置において、速度を制限するために前記基体(9)を締め付ける請求項5に記載の粒子構造(13)の製造方法。
- 前記薄膜(10)が薬剤と少なくとも1つの添加剤を含んでいる請求項1〜6の何れか1項に記載の粒子構造(13)の製造方法。
- 前記薄膜(10)が異なる製剤を含む複数の層から成る請求項1〜7の何れか1項に記載の粒子構造(13)の製造方法。
- 基体(9)と、
該基体(9)の表面に薄膜(10)を付着させる付着手段(3,4)と、
該基体(9)を、該付着手段(3,4)を通過して第一位置から第二位置へ移動させる手段(5A,5B,8)と、
該基体(9)が該第一位置から該第二位置へ移動する際に該基体(9)を引き伸ばして該薄膜(10)を粒子構造(13)に破砕する伸長手段と
を備えたことを特徴とする粒子構造(13)の製造装置。 - 前記伸長手段が、前記基体(9)を前記第一位置において第一速度で移動するよう駆動する第一ローラ(5B)と、該基体(9)を前記第二位置において該第一速度より速い第二速度で移動するよう駆動する第二ローラ(8)を含んで構成されている請求項9に記載の粒子構造(13)の製造装置。
- 前記伸長手段が、前記第一ローラ(5B)に対して前記基体(9)を圧縮する圧縮手段(6)を更に含んで構成されている請求項10に記載の粒子構造(13)の製造装置。
- 前記基体(9)が前記付着手段(3,4)から前記第一位置へ移動する際に該基体(9)を支持するコンベア(14)を更に含んで構成されている請求項9〜11の何れか1項に記載の粒子構造(13)の製造装置。
- 前記基体(9)が、隆起パターン(12)を有する表面を含んでいる請求項9〜12の何れか1項に記載の粒子構造(13)の製造装置。
- 前記隆起パターン(12)が、隆起した長手状の帯体を含んでいる請求項13に記載の粒子構造(13)の製造装置。
- 前記基体(9)が、シリコーンポリマーで形成されている請求項9〜14の何れか1項に記載の粒子構造(13)の製造装置。
- 前記基体(9)が、100N/mm2より大きい引張強度を有している請求項9〜15の何れか1項に記載の粒子構造(13)の製造装置。
